Price for Tools; for Working in the Hand, Pneumatic, Other than Rotary Type in Cameroon (CIF) - 2022
In 2022, the average import price for tools; for working in the hand, pneumatic, other than rotary type amounted to $8.9 per unit, reducing by -77.8% against the previous year. Over the period under review, the import price showed a precipitous slump. The pace of growth was the most pronounced in 2015 an increase of 45%. The import price peaked at $127 per unit in 2012; however, from 2013 to 2022, import prices failed to regain momentum.
Prices varied noticeably by country of origin: amid the top importers, the country with the highest price was Belgium ($244 per unit), while the price for China ($3.6 per unit) was amongst the lowest.
From 2012 to 2022,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by Belgium (+20.2%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ced more modest paces of growth.
Price for Tools; for Working in the Hand, Pneumatic, Other than Rotary Type in Cameroon (FOB) - 2022
The average export price for tools; for working in the hand, pneumatic, other than rotary type stood at $139 per unit in 2022, rising by 107% against the previous year. Over the period under review, the export price enjoyed a resilient increase.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2015 an increase of 462%. The export price peaked at $207 per unit in 2019; however, from 2020 to 2022, the export prices remained at a lower figure.
There were significant differences in the average prices for the major foreign markets. In 2022, amid the top suppliers, the country with the highest price was Gabon ($156 per unit), while the average price for exports to Congo ($63 per unit) was amongst the lowest.
From 2012 to 2022,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was recorded for supplies to Canada (+73.2%), while the prices for the other major destinations experienced more modest paces of growth.
Imports of Tools; for Working in the Hand, Pneumatic, Other than Rotary Type in Cameroon
Imports of tools; for working in the hand, pneumatic, other than rotary type into Cameroon soared to 19K units in 2022, picking up by 613% on the previous year's figure. In general, imports continue to indicate significant growth. As a result, imports attained the peak and are likely to continue growth in the immediate term.
In value terms, imports of tools; for working in the hand, pneumatic, other than rotary type skyrocketed to $166K in 2022. Over the period under review, total imports indicated buoyant growth from 2019 to 2022: its value increased at an average annual rate of +6.1% over the last three years. The trend pattern, however, indicated some noticeable fluctuations being recorded throughout the analyzed period. As a result, imports reached the peak and are likely to continue growth in the immediate term.
Import of Tools; for Working in the Hand, Pneumatic, Other than Rotary Type in Cameroon (Thousand USD) | |||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|
COUNTRY | 2019 | 2020 | 2021 | 2022 | CAGR, 2019-2022 |
China | 8.8 | 1.1 | 4.7 | 63.0 | 92.7% |
France | 45.9 | 14.1 | 9.9 | 27.7 | -15.5% |
United Arab Emirates | 30.8 | 36.9 | 47.5 | 21.2 | -11.7% |
Australia | 9.5 | 7.5 | 6.3 | 9.4 | -0.4% |
Japan | 7.1 | 8.6 | 3.8 | 7.7 | 2.7% |
Others | 36.8 | 44.3 | 32.8 | 37.1 | 0.3% |
Total | 139 | 113 | 105 | 166 | 6.1% |
Top Suppliers of Tools; for Working in the Hand, Pneumatic, Other than Rotary Type to Cameroon in 2022:
- China (17.4K units)
- United Arab Emirates (0.3K units)
- Australia (0.2K units)
- France (0.2K units)
- Japan (0.1K units)
Exports of Tools; for Working in the Hand, Pneumatic, Other than Rotary Type in Cameroon
In 2022, overseas shipments of tools; for working in the hand, pneumatic, other than rotary type were finally on the rise to reach 14 units for the first time since 2019, thus ending a two-year declining trend. In general, exports, however, continue to indicate a deep reduction. Over the period under review, the exports of tools; for working in hand, pneumatic, other than rotary type attained the maximum at 22 units in 2019; however, from 2020 to 2022, the exports stood at a somewhat lower figure.
In value terms, exports of tools; for working in the hand, pneumatic, other than rotary type skyrocketed to $1.9K in 2022. Over the period under review, exports, however, saw a dramatic decline. Over the period under review, the exports of tools; for working in hand, pneumatic, other than rotary type attained the maximum at $4.6K in 2019; however, from 2020 to 2022, the exports remained at a lower figure.
Export of Tools; for Working in the Hand, Pneumatic, Other than Rotary Type in Cameroon (USD) | |||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|
COUNTRY | 2019 | 2020 | 2021 | 2022 | CAGR, 2019-2022 |
Gabon | 2,183 | 654 | 234 | 1,408 | -13.6% |
France | 588 | 162 | 53.0 | 292 | -20.8% |
Equatorial Guinea | 309 | 109 | 35.0 | 186 | -15.6% |
Congo | 88.0 | 27.0 | 12.0 | 63.0 | -10.5% |
Guinea | 9.0 | N/A | N/A | N/A | 0% |
Senegal | 1,387 | N/A | N/A | N/A | 0% |
United Arab Emirates | N/A | N/A | 2.0 | N/A | 0% |
Others | N/A | N/A | N/A | N/A | 0% |
Total | 4,564 | 952 | 336 | 1,949 | -24.7% |
Top Export Markets for Tools; for Working in the Hand, Pneumatic, Other than Rotary Type from Cameroon in 2022:
- Gabon (9.0 units)
- Equatorial Guinea (2.0 units)
- France (2.0 units)
- Congo (1.0 units)
